How to fix?

Upgrade SLES:15.6 kernel-coco-devel to version 6.4.0-15061.21.coco15sp6.1 or higher.

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:

rdma/cxgb4: Prevent potential integer overflow on 32bit

The "gl->tot_len" variable is controlled by the user. It comes from process_responses(). On 32bit systems, the "gl->tot_len + sizeof(struct cpl_pass_accept_req) + sizeof(struct rss_header)" addition could have an integer wrapping bug. Use size_add() to prevent this.
